I thought the second was the most obvious one and, in fact, it is. And given the other features that's a bit problematic. I thought of using TOR for BB but as you pointed out that's just as anonymous as TOR can be. Monero wins on that side.
Would be nice to hear something from tonych..

TOR makes a lot of sense in cryptocurrencies whose ledgers are public, because it prevents other connected nodes from linking your transactions to your IP address.  When you are paying in blackbytes, your transaction is visible only to the payee, and usually you are not even connected to the payee directly, you communicate over a hub.  This means that, even when TOR is off in your Byteball client:
- unrelated third-parties learn nothing
- the payee can learn your IP only in two cases: you are connected directly or the payee colludes with the hub
Turning TOR on (available in headless clients, will be supported soon in GUI clients) removes the above risk.

Differences with Monero:
- Monero doesn't hide amounts, blackbytes do.
- Strictly speaking, ring signatures used in Monero only obfuscate information about the sender, don't completely hide it.  Blackbytes truly hide all information.  This is not to say obfuscation is always something of subpar quality, good obfuscation can be as good as hiding for all practical purposes.

That said, I think the anonymity features of Monero are already good enough for most users, the real game changer is usability, where imho Byteball shines.  And it is not just about anonymity.

What exactly I need to do to secure a backup before update to v1.0.0?

"To restore wallets, you will need a full backup of Byteball settings. Just the wallet seed is not enough"

It's vital to backup this windows folder to ensure you get your blackbytes.

C:\users\<your user name>\AppData\Local\Byteball

The folder is normally hidden. If you haven't configured your computer to make it visible then click the windows orb, type %appdata% into the search box and press enter, Your hidden appdata folder should open.

It's also important to back up your wallet words (the seed) that you can view in the advanced section of your wallet.

When approximately will be next free distribution? And who knows how to confirm the BTC address in Electrum wallet  via confirmation message? Do they have a detailed instruction?

The next round will be held on 11th of February at 0:33 UTC. Here is the distribution rules:
  • BTC to bytes: 1 BTC of proven balance gives you 62.5 MB
  • BTC to blackbytes: 1 BTC of proven balance gives you 2.1111 * 62.5 million blackbytes
  • Bytes to bytes: 1 byte on any Byteball address gives you 0.1 new bytes
  • Bytes to blackbytes: 1 byte on linked Byteball address gives you 0.21111 blackbytes
